Harmony House Health Care Center in Waterloo, IA has a 1 out of 5 overall rating, with a 1-star health inspection rating and the lowest overall rating flag. Staffing is 3 stars, with reported nurse staffing at 3.96 hours per resident per day versus the 4.1-hour federal benchmark, and there were $0 fines in the last 24 months.

What the inspectors found

The home failed to respond appropriately to all reported abuse or neglect concerns. Cited August 2025 — isolated incident, immediate jeopardy to residents.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 610 — 42 CFR §483.12 — S/S: J

The home failed to promptly report suspected abuse, neglect, or theft and share the investigation results with the proper authorities. Cited August 2025 — isolated incident, immediate jeopardy to residents.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 609 — 42 CFR §483.12 — S/S: J

The home failed to provide enough food and fluids to keep residents healthy. Cited March 2026 — isolated incident, actual harm.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 692 — 42 CFR §483.25(g) — S/S: G

The home failed to ensure residents were treated with dignity and could make their own choices and communicate freely. Cited January 2024 — isolated incident, actual harm.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 550 — 42 CFR §483.10(a) — S/S: G

The home failed to provide enough nursing staff each day and ensure a licensed nurse was in charge on every shift. Cited March 2026 — limited pattern, potential for harm.

View the original federal record

F-Tag 725 — 42 CFR §483.35 — S/S: E
